19588825285718607703000
Barcode
Even
19588825285718607703000 is even
Previous even number is 19588825285718607702998
Next even number is 19588825285718607703002
Cubed
7516664706494816180870649453737419939205290800791429017927000000000
Squared
Hexadecimal
Binary
100001001011110100110001111100010110101000100001111011000001010101111011000